Battery Charger Identification (BCID) ICs Market Size

The global market for Battery Charger Identification (BCID) ICs was valued at US$ 748 million in the year 2024 and is projected to reach a revised size of US$ 1382 million by 2031, growing at a CAGR of 9.3% during the forecast period.

To authenticate a battery pack, the host generates a 160-bit random challenge. The generated random challenge is transmitted to the authentication device, which uses the secret key along with the 160-bit random challenge from the host to calculate the authentication digest value. Battery identification ICs provide data storage and serial number identification for battery packs.
Automotive electrification, intelligent + industrial field efficiency reduction to help power management chip market expansion. From the perspective of the global market, the power management chip market size continues to grow. According to WSTS data, the global analog IC market in 2022 power management IC accounts for about 40%. With the continued growth of new energy vehicles, 5G communications and other markets, downstream products also put forward higher requirements for power consumption and efficiency of power management chips, the global power management chip market will continue to grow.
